DUSHANBE, 05.06.2023 (NIAT Khovar) – On June 2, on the sidelines of the 68th meeting of the UNWTO Commission for Europe, which was held from May 31 through June 2 in the Bulgarian capital, Sofia, the Chairman of the Committee for Tourism Development Kamoliddin Muminzod met with the UNWTO Secretary General Zurab Pololikashvili.
The meeting focused on issues related to the expansion of cooperation in the field of tourism and other issues of mutual interest. In particular, one of the topics of the meeting was the involvement of international consultants of the UNWTO in the implementation of the Tourism Development Project under the Committee for Tourism Development.
In this context, the Secretary General was invited to take part in the 2024 Tajikistan International Tourism Forum, which is scheduled to be held on the eve of the Navruz International Holiday in 2024.
The invitation was accepted by the Secretary General, and it was noted that a certain day of participation in this forum will be presented during the meeting of the UNWTO General Assembly in Samarkand, which will be held in October 2023.
